We are delighted to announce that our Scottish Black Pudding has just been announced as a Great British Food Award finalist!


The Great British Food Awards were launched in 2014 to celebrate the very best artisanal produce in the food and drink industry. They highlight the very best Great Britain has to offer and give producers like us the chance to stand out from the crowd. Their judging panel comprises some of the most acclaimed chefs, food critics and influencers in the country, and each product undergoes a rigorous judging process before they crown the winners.


We are delighted that our Black Pudding has been acknowledged in the butcher counter category for 2025. At The Farmers Son we focus on traditional methods and low food miles. Our goal is to produce flavours that resonate with authenticity while ensuring every bite is memorable. We use a unique blend of locally sourced Scotch beef, Scottish oats and spices using a 100-year-old recipe for a flavour and texture that we can be proud of.


Pete Mitchell, founder of The Farmers Son said: “The Great British Food awards are some of the most recognised awards in the food and drink industry, so we are incredibly honoured for our Black Pudding to be announced as a finalist alongside so many fantastic businesses up and down the country."


This recognition not only fills us with joy but also reinforces our commitment to quality and tradition. Winners will be announced end of October - wish us luck!
